The pandemic marked the beginning of an era in which we will live with constant changes. Although many of us believe that this is just a temporary period, more and more factors indicate that our future will be permeated by economic, climatic, existential, and many other crises. There are many causes for such a state, and some of the key ones are the exponential growth of technologies combined with the increasingly rapid creation of new knowledge and the lack of our mental capacity to quickly and significantly adapt to constant, complex, and unpredictable changes in the environment. So what should we do?
Albert Einstein believed that we cannot solve a problem using the same way of thinking we used when we created it. For this, it is necessary to equip people with new ways of thinking, skills, and abilities for life and work, so that they can live healthily in the present, and especially in the future, and successfully, sustainably, and balanced progress.
Therefore, today in schools and educational institutions around the world, questions are being raised about how to adapt education to its purpose, from both the supply and demand perspectives. On the supply side, the problem is quality, methodology, and quantity. There is a global shortage of qualified teachers, and those who are in the profession are often not well trained to create modern curricula, which are filled with outdated methods of learning and assessing students. Regarding demand, students are often insufficiently qualified in the fundamental social skills necessary for later life and are poorly prepared for rapid adaptation to a more flexible and changing environment. The transition from learning facts to learning skills and acquiring the abilities necessary for constant adaptation to a changing, uncertain, complex, and ambiguous environment is a question that is often raised, representing both a challenge and an opportunity for change.
It is not surprising that connecting every school and every student with resources using the Internet is a great ambition for many. Whether through technology companies using solutions to connect remote areas or governments investing in fixed and mobile broadband infrastructure, the ability for every person to access global information is crucial for our personal and social digital transformation. Although internet connectivity plays an important role, the information it offers needs to be integrated with innovative educational techniques that enable the holistic development of students and the building of responsible citizens.
Although ‘stemization’ of education and the development of skills focused on digital technologies are heavily promoted today, an increasing number of experts warn that this is not enough. Namely, alongside the development of left-brain skills in the fields of science, technology, engineering, and mathematics (STEM), it is essential to simultaneously develop right-brain skills related to the fields of humanity, ethics, creativity, and imagination (HECI), as only their combination can achieve appropriate personal progress and sustainable and balanced development of society and the economy. Additionally, to achieve broad success, all approaches and teaching methodologies must be sustainable, replicable, and scalable.
It is estimated that the pandemic accelerated personal and social digital transformation by about seven times and made it completely normal for us to communicate remotely over the Internet. In this sense, the delivery of education is also facing digital disruption by using practices and methods that we have not previously used in education, all to completely revolutionize the experience of acquiring skills.
If we can give every student, i.e., pupil – child, teenager, adult, professional, and retiree – access to the best content, whether through MOOCs (e.g., Coursera, EdX) or YouTube, then we no longer depend on a teacher who transmits standardized knowledge mostly in the same way as a hundred years ago. With such a form of educational revolution, we would enable every person in the world to access the same and best content in a simple, affordable, and personalized way. Although I believe that children at the beginning of their education must be ensured learning with the support of teachers, it is certainly necessary to devise innovative ways in which children learn and how teachers teach, with the entire educational system focused on the development of skills needed in the future.
Innovative learning must be based on practical projects, not on pure content acquisition, as this better prepares us for the real world, and the role of the teacher transforms into that of a coach, mentor, and catalyst for change. All knowledge is available on the Internet, and the primary role of the teacher should be to filter, guide, and convey information in a simple, intuitive, and meaningful way. Whether online in the cloud or physically in classrooms, many see this role of the teacher as addressing the imbalance of supply and demand. The reality in the next decade will be hybrid learning, but significant changes in learning through innovative methods, methodologies, and learning tools are yet to come to life.
Moreover, education has become an iterative process (like design thinking) as we have already entered a world where education does not stop after graduation, but is a lifelong activity in which skills and knowledge are updated and upgraded both formally and informally throughout one’s working life. Evaluating learning solely through intelligence quotient (IQ) is no longer sufficient; rather, the valuation of what has been learned should include emotional intelligence (EQ) and learning from taking risks, innovation, and entrepreneurship. If we want to have a smooth transition from education to work, we certainly need to align education with the future of work.
Finally, in some educational institutions, new approaches are in development or even in practice, but by 2025, few believe we will change the entire system at the national or even global level. However, it is certain that during this period, some new educational institutions will rise that will use new ways of learning, innovative methodologies, and tools, thus changing education in a similar way to how Montessori changed preschool education.
These future leaders of education around the world, including in Croatia, are already testing, improving, and creating new and more modern ways of education. I believe that in the next three to seven years, education as a sector will undergo complete digital disruption and experience its renaissance.
